Skip to content

guilhermegoesgarcia/AluraFlix.API-DjangoRest

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

19 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Nest Logo

Django-rest-framework is a powerful and flexible toolkit for building Web APIs.

Descrição:

Este projeto consiste no desenvolvimento de uma API para conexão com a plataforma de compartilhamento de vídeos AluraFlix permitindo ao usuário montar playlists com links para seus vídeos preferidos, separando os por categorias de ecolha.

Principais funcionalidades

• API com rotas implementadas segundo o padrão REST;
• Validações feitas conforme as regras de negócio; 
• Implementação de base de dados para persistência das informações;    
• Serviço de autenticação para acesso às rotas GET, POST, PUT e DELETE    

Tecnologias utilizadas:

Este projeto foi desenvolvido usando as seguintes tecnologias:

• Python 3
• NodeJs
• React Scripts@2.1.8
• Axios  React
• Django REST framework
• Django Cors Headers
• SQLite

Instalando as bibliotecas necessarias:

> Python 3:
    • https://www.python.org/

> NodeJs:
    • https://nodejs.org/pt-br/

> React: 
    • npm install react-scripts@2.1.8
    • npm install axios
      (Obs: instalar na pasta que contem os arquivos do react)

> Django:
   • https://www.django-rest-framework.org/
   • instalar 'django-cors-headers' para conectar a api no front>> https://github.com/adamchainz/django-cors-headers

Releases

No releases published

Packages

No packages published